First, the basic pension is calculated based on your average monthly salary during the last 5 years of work. 📊 This means the more you earn, the higher your base pension will be. However, there’s a cap—your salary can’t exceed three times the local average wage.
Next comes the years of contribution. The longer you’ve been paying into the pension system, the better! 💪 Typically, at least 15 years of contributions are required to receive a pension. For each additional year, your pension increases slightly.
Lastly, regional factors play a role. Different provinces may have their own adjustment methods and standards. 🌍 So while the formula is standard, the final amount can vary.
